Mwanza · MwanzaA court in Mwanza has sentenced Martin Kachepa and Reuben Chimpesa to five years imprisonment for illegal possession of a protected pangolin. The court heard that the two were arrested by police in Tulonkhu after being found keeping the pangolin in their home with the intent to sell it.
